PF_EXITING is set earlier than actual removal from css_set when a task
is exitting. This can confuse cgroup.procs readers who see no PF_EXITING
tasks, however, rmdir is checking against css_set membership so it can
transitionally fail with EBUSY.

Fix this by listing tasks that weren't unlinked from css_set active
lists.
It may happen that other users of the task iterator (without
CSS_TASK_ITER_PROCS) spot a PF_EXITING task before cgroup_exit(). This
is equal to the state before commit c03cd7738a83 ("cgroup: Include dying
leaders with live threads in PROCS iterations") but it may be reviewed
later.

---
 include/linux/cgroup.h |  1 +
 kernel/cgroup/cgroup.c | 23 ++++++++++++++++-------
 2 files changed, 17 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-)
diff --git a/include/linux/cgroup.h b/include/linux/cgroup.h
index d7ddebd0cdec..e75d2191226b 100644
--- a/include/linux/cgroup.h
+++ b/include/linux/cgroup.h
@@ -62,6 +62,7 @@ struct css_task_iter {
        struct list_head                *mg_tasks_head;
        struct list_head                *dying_tasks_head;

+       struct list_head                *cur_tasks_head;
        struct css_set                  *cur_cset;
        struct css_set                  *cur_dcset;
        struct task_struct              *cur_task;
diff --git a/kernel/cgroup/cgroup.c b/kernel/cgroup/cgroup.c
index 735af8f15f95..a6e3619e013b 100644
--- a/kernel/cgroup/cgroup.c
+++ b/kernel/cgroup/cgroup.c
@@ -4404,12 +4404,16 @@ static void css_task_iter_advance_css_set(struct css_task_iter *it)
                }
        } while (!css_set_populated(cset) && list_empty(&cset->dying_tasks));

-       if (!list_empty(&cset->tasks))
+       if (!list_empty(&cset->tasks)) {
                it->task_pos = cset->tasks.next;
-       else if (!list_empty(&cset->mg_tasks))
+               it->cur_tasks_head = &cset->tasks;
+       } else if (!list_empty(&cset->mg_tasks)) {
                it->task_pos = cset->mg_tasks.next;
-       else
+               it->cur_tasks_head = &cset->mg_tasks;
+       } else {
                it->task_pos = cset->dying_tasks.next;
+               it->cur_tasks_head = &cset->dying_tasks;
+       }

        it->tasks_head = &cset->tasks;
        it->mg_tasks_head = &cset->mg_tasks;
@@ -4467,10 +4471,14 @@ static void css_task_iter_advance(struct css_task_iter *it)
                else
                        it->task_pos = it->task_pos->next;

-               if (it->task_pos == it->tasks_head)
+               if (it->task_pos == it->tasks_head) {
                        it->task_pos = it->mg_tasks_head->next;
-               if (it->task_pos == it->mg_tasks_head)
+                       it->cur_tasks_head = it->mg_tasks_head;
+               }
+               if (it->task_pos == it->mg_tasks_head) {
                        it->task_pos = it->dying_tasks_head->next;
+                       it->cur_tasks_head = it->dying_tasks_head;
+               }
                if (it->task_pos == it->dying_tasks_head)
                        css_task_iter_advance_css_set(it);
        } else {
@@ -4489,11 +4497,12 @@ static void css_task_iter_advance(struct css_task_iter *it)
                        goto repeat;

                /* and dying leaders w/o live member threads */
-               if (!atomic_read(&task->signal->live))
+               if (it->cur_tasks_head == it->dying_tasks_head &&
+                   !atomic_read(&task->signal->live))
                        goto repeat;
        } else {
                /* skip all dying ones */
-               if (task->flags & PF_EXITING)
+               if (it->cur_tasks_head == it->dying_tasks_head)
                        goto repeat;
        }
 }
